Pro player suggests Lifeline change in Apex Legends

According to Nokokopuffs, Lifeline is the only legend in the game that can reward players even if they make bad plays. In a tweet, Christian “Nokokopuffs” Feliciano proposed a cooldown for Lifeline’s revive and asked fans, who feel the legend doesn’t need a nerf, to provide three valid reasons.

He further explained how one Lifeline’s current revive mechanic facilitates multiple resurrections spontaneously. The gameplay in ranked or competitive games is undoubtedly different from regular matches. Therefore, Nokokopuffs suggests an instant first revive, and then a 5-second cooldown for subsequent revives.

Lifeline undoubtedly plays the role of the ultimate support in Apex. Utilizing her various abilities, she can not only bring back teammates from the brink of death but also provide them with high-tier loot and additional utility. Moreover, the buff she had received last season expanded her teamwork capabilities and fulfilled her ‘Combat Medic’ tag.

While a brief cooldown for Lifeline’s revival capabilities seems plausible to some, others believe that the support legend is well-balanced already. This is because Lifeline’s abilities only come in clutch when teammates are down, and the squad is about to get rushed.
